My Project

My students are being victimized by the economy on two fronts. At school, the state of California has slashed the education budget and this year there are limited funds for additional supplies. At home, many families are struggling to make ends meet and school supplies are an extra expense that simply can't be purchased. Your donation of supplies will give my students some relief from the financial pressures that they are feeling. Your donation will be evidence to my students that their education is a worthy investment. The gift of markers, colored pencils, construction paper, and rulers, will allow my students to explore the beauty underlying mathematical relationships in Algebra I and Algebra II. Students will graph linear, quadratic, and exponential relationships and create posters to decorate our classroom and our school. Students will create guidebooks and mathematical art to further explore and strengthen their understanding.
